What they do

A Preschool or Childcare Teacher works with young children, usually ages 3 - 5, to help them learn the social, motor and language skills needed to be ready for kindergarten and elementary school. Organizes activities and uses play or games to help children learn; develops schedules and routines for children that include exercise and rest. Works in a school or in a childcare center or program.

Come Grow With Us! Kaleidoscope Childcare Center - Mount Kisco, NY Kaleidoscope Childcare Center is a
NYS OCFS
licensed daycare providing high-quality care and education for children ages 8 weeks to 5 years old. As leaders in early childhood education, we implement both the Creative Curriculum and a literacy-based approach in our Pre-K classrooms—designed to leave a lasting and positive impact on every child we serve.
Now Hiring:
Full-Time Pre-School Teacher Pay is determined by education and experience - Starting pay is $20 per hour (CDA or Degree in Early Childhood Education
REQUIRED
) We are looking for a passionate, enthusiastic, and dedicated Pre-School Teacher to join our team! This role is perfect for someone who is energetic, nurturing, and committed to supporting the growth and development of children ages 3-5 years old. About the Role As a Pre-School Teacher at Kaleidoscope, you'll play a vital part in shaping each child's early learning experience through hands-on activities, structured lessons, and meaningful play. We are seeking someone who brings: A positive attitude Creativity and collaboration A strong understanding of early childhood development Our teachers support the social, emotional, physical, and cognitive growth of children while building strong partnerships with families and fellow staff to create a fun, engaging learning environment. Key Responsibilities Plan, prepare, and implement developmentally appropriate lessons and activities Promote a "learning through play" philosophy aligned with curriculum goals Create an environment that encourages curiosity, independence, and kindness Ensure the daily physical, emotional, and educational needs of children are met Maintain clear, positive, and professional communication with parents Complete daily documentation (notes, attendance, incident/accident reports) Assist with mealtimes, transitions, and classroom routines Work collaboratively with coworkers to maintain a supportive teaching team Keep the classroom clean, organized, and rich with hands-on learning materials Physically able to lift/move up to 30 lbs and participate in floor activities Kaleidoscope Employee Incentives 2 weeks paid vacation 8 personal days Paid holidays Paid snow days 401(k) with employer match Paid professional development trainings Free CDA Program enrollment
